The Cheddi Jagan International Airport Terminal Expansion Project is a major milestone in Mowlem’s expansion into South America. As part of a strategic redevelopment agreement between the Government of Guyana and Mowlem Group in partnership with Manchester Airport Group, this flagship project involves the design and construction of a new 150,000 sq ft arrivals terminal, along with the reconfiguration of the existing international terminal.

Project Insights
Commencing in 2024, this project is the first step in a broader redevelopment of Guyana’s key aviation hub. The new arrivals terminal will dramatically improve passenger capacity, boosting processing to 1,000 passengers per hour, with expansion potential up to 1,500. This phase introduces modern e-gates and aims to accommodate up to 2.5 million passengers annually. The broader redevelopment also includes redesigning the existing terminal, developing cargo handling infrastructure, upgrading apron and runway areas, and establishing new airline routes through partnerships with Manchester Airport Group

Scope of Work
-
Design and build a new 150,000 sq ft arrivals terminal
-
Provide infrastructure for e-gates, retail, lounges, baggage handling, and integrated transport links
-
Reconfigure the existing terminal to improve departure processing and optimise the flow
-
Long-term works include dedicated cargo facilities, apron upgrades, and relocation of air traffic control and firefighting services
